TICKET: Config drift — Mossvale cache layer

Context for new folks: the stale-cache incident last quarter traced back to prod TTLs diverging from what the repo declared. Postmortem action item: reconcile quarterly. Drift has reappeared on two nodes. Do not hand-edit prod. The values the repo says prod should be running are these.

service settings:
soriel:
  pin: 2676
  tenant: sorys
  seal: seal_9a8be454
  metrics_host: metrics.soriel.ordinstack.corp
  standby_team: kelax
  escalation: silath-sorir
  nonce: 65e0a1

// Ah, tailgrep — our scrappy internal CLI for tailing logs across the
// Pinwheel fleet. This constant caps the number of concurrent stream
// connections per invocation. We learned the hard way (twice) that
// letting it float unbounded melts the aggregator during incidents,
// which is exactly when people hammer tailgrep the most. If you raise
// this, load-test against the Duskhaven staging cluster first and
// update the runbook. For posterity, the build token from the last
// verified tuning run is recorded below.

session token of kahag-bawip = htk6_729d08

**Handover: cron drift investigation — Skylark scheduler**

Welcome aboard. I've been tracking why nightly jobs on the Skylark scheduler fire up to four minutes late. So far: NTP is healthy, but the scheduler host's timezone handling changed after the last OS patch, and job intervals are being recomputed on restart. Please reproduce on the staging box before changing anything, and note every test in the shared log. The scheduler is currently running with these settings.

service settings:
[sorys]
port = 8000
team = eliius
host = sorys.novacstack.example
region = south-3
access_code = ac_f66665
timeout_ms = 250